Understanding Life Insurance
Life insurance is a critical financial tool that provides peace of mind and financial security for your loved ones. When shopping for life insurance quotes, it's important to understand the different types of policies available. Here are some key points to consider:
Types of Life Insurance
- Term Life Insurance: Offers coverage for a specific period, usually 10, 20, or 30 years.
- Whole Life Insurance: Provides lifetime coverage and includes a savings component.
- Universal Life Insurance: Offers flexibility in premium payments and death benefits.
Factors Affecting Life Insurance Quotes
The cost of life insurance can vary widely based on several factors. Here are some of the most important:
- Age: Younger individuals typically pay lower premiums.
- Health: Healthier individuals receive better rates.
- Lifestyle: Risky hobbies or occupations can increase premiums.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is the best age to buy life insurance?
The best age to buy life insurance is as early as possible. Buying young can lock in lower premiums and ensure coverage before any potential health issues arise.
How much life insurance do I need?
The amount of life insurance you need depends on your financial obligations and goals. Consider factors such as debts, income replacement, and future expenses like college tuition.
Can I switch life insurance policies?
Yes, you can switch policies, but it's important to ensure new coverage is in place before canceling your current policy. Evaluate the benefits and costs of switching carefully.
